Pros

The company is located in a wonderful area to live. The company provides excellent benefits packages and flexible working hours. There are plenty of opportunities to gain tons of experience because everyone in the company is doing the job of two or three people.

Cons

Poor middle management. The whole site is understaffed. Middle management is a "good ole boys club" and if you aren't in with them your working life can be miserable. Salary is on the lower end of the spectrum. HR at this site is nearly useless. Beware when applying for a posting that there may not actually be a job opening. There is a culture of chaos at this site and an unsustainable business model without major management change.

Pros

Tuition Reimbursement (although it is being reduced) Interesting Products Good People Training in Continuous Process Improvement Lots of Training in general

Cons

Work is being systematically shipped out of Connecticut and out of the USA Process focus can be burdensome (metrics for everything!) Reviews/Raises/Promotions seem arbitrary or based on tenure, not talent Management opinion that you must "put in your time" Outdated buildings and facilities Some middle managers are not competent in their roles
